You need to submit the photo copies of the following documents:
1) Xth Std Marksheet
2) XII th Std. Marksheet
3) Degree Marksheet
4) Degree Certificate (if you are done with your convocation)
5) Proof of Nationality
6) Migration Certificate (if applicable)
7) Work Experience Letter(s) (if applicable)  Score Cards (All the scores you wish to apply through)

The cut-off for last yr. was 140, however things have changed quite a lot considering that Xavier's in now a minority college. So, the cutoffs are going to shoot-up drastically this time around...
The mgmt. forms will be issued till 30th June and yes, these forms are for mgmt. seats. One can apply through their CET, CAT or XAT score and then GD/PI is conducted by the institute to come up with the merit list. There are 12 mgmt. seats.
There is not donation for these seats. Regardless of you coming thorugh DTE rounds/ Mgmt. Seats, you will be charged the same fee.
